Women Entrepreneurs Decry Poor Access to Funding, Investment, and Loans
Women entrepreneurs in Nigeria have raised concerns over the lack of access to funding, investment, and loans to grow their businesses, leading to financial dependency and contributing to gender inequality.
In interviews with the News Agency of Nigeria (NAN) in Abuja, women entrepreneurs highlighted the challenges they face in accessing financial resources. Mrs. Maryam Sani, a furniture dealer, pointed out discrimination, limited networking opportunities, and socio-cultural barriers as obstacles for women in business.
Mrs. Happy Moses, a petty trader, shared her struggles with lack of education and financial tools, hindering her business expansion. She emphasized the difficulty in opening a bank account and the reliance on her husband for financial transactions.
Mrs. Kemisola Olumide highlighted the difficulty women face in balancing family life, career, and business opportunities. She questioned the literacy levels of women to excel in e-commerce businesses.
Mrs. Elizabeth Duile, Founder of Civitas Auxillum Foundation, addressed the challenges faced by women in Internally Displaced Persons camps, emphasizing the lack of financial literacy and access to loan facilities.
A survey funded by the African Women Development Fund revealed disparities in funding for female business owners, with only four percent receiving funding compared to 95 percent of male business owners. AƱuli Aniebo, Executive Director of HEIR Women Hub, emphasized the need for policy advocacy and capacity building to bridge the gap in accessing funds for female entrepreneurs.
Through collaborative efforts and targeted interventions, organizations are working towards empowering women-owned businesses with equitable access to funding and support, envisioning a future where female entrepreneurs in Nigeria thrive economically.
